ABOUT THE GAME
One More Window takes place inside one old apartment building during a severe
winter blackout.
The player has only three emergency power relays. Moving them between circuits
changes:
• warmth
• safe movement through the building
• household tools
• communication
• the opportunities residents have to help one another
Residents are not controlled like units. The player creates short windows of
opportunity, and the residents respond according to their own needs and
abilities.
The intended final game is deliberately small:
• one apartment building
• a small recurring cast
• approximately 1–2 hours of gameplay
• a few authored scenarios
• Windows release
• target release around December 2026
VISUAL DIRECTION
The game is shown through one readable side-view apartment-building board.
The intended style is:
• stylized non-pixel 2D artwork
• grounded human silhouettes
• simplified shapes that remain readable at gameplay distance
• subtle cut-paper and hand-painted texture
• cold desaturated blue-grey unpowered spaces
• restrained warm amber powered rooms
• separate room, resident and lighting layers
• a small number of reusable poses and animations
It should not look like:
• pixel art
• anime
• photorealism
• a detailed dollhouse
• generic mobile-game art
• fantasy, cyberpunk or horror artwork
